How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Harbor Town?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Harbor Town Studio Apartments | $1,125 | $899 | $1,594 |
| Harbor Town 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,383 | $1,000 | $2,400 |
| Harbor Town 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,787 | $1,276 | $2,616 |
| Harbor Town 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,458 | $2,049 | $3,300 |
